# California SB 183 (20112012) — Ballots: identifying information.
Existing law prohibits a voter from placing any mark upon a ballot that will make the ballot identifiable. Under existing law, a ballot that is not marked as provided by law or that is marked or signed by the voter so that the ballot can be identified by others is required to be rejected. If a ballot is marked in a manner so as to identify the voter, the ballot is required to be marked "Void" and placed in a container for void ballots.

## Timeline
The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.
- **2011-02-07** Introduced. Read first time. To Com. on RLS. for assignment. To print. `introduction, reading-1`
- **2011-02-08** From printer. May be acted upon on or after March 10.
- **2011-02-17** Referred to Com. on E. & C.A. `referral-committee`
- **2011-03-04** Set for hearing March 15.
- **2011-03-16** From committee: Do pass and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 3. Noes 2. Page 358.) (March 15). Re-referred to Com. on APPR. `referral-committee, committ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able`
- **2011-04-01** Set for hearing April 11.
- **2011-04-11** From committee: Be placed on second reading file pursuant to Senate Rule 28.8. `committee-passage`
- **2011-04-12**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
- **2011-04-25** Read third time. Passed. (Ayes 25. Noes 14. Page 705.) Ordered to the Assembly. `reading-3, reading-1, passage`
- **2011-04-25** In Assembly. Read first time. Held at Desk. `reading-1`
- **2011-05-02** Referred to Com. on E. & R. `referral-committee`
- **2011-06-21** Set, first hearing. Hearing canceled at the request of author.
- **2011-07-06** From committee: Do pass and re-refer to Com. on APPR. (Ayes 5. Noes 2.) (July 5). Re-referred to Com. on APPR. `referral-committee, committ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able`
- **2011-08-18** From committee: Do pass. (Ayes 12. Noes 5.) (August 17). `committee-passage, committee-passage-favorable`
- **2011-08-22** Read second time. Ordered to third reading. `reading-2, reading-1`
- **2011-08-29** Read third time. Passed. (Ayes 53. Noes 25. Page 2633.) Ordered to the Senate. `reading-3, reading-1, passage`
- **2011-08-29** In Senate. Ordered to engrossing and enrolling.
- **2011-09-01** Enrolled and presented to the Governor at 3 p.m.
- **2011-10-09** Approved by the Governor. `executive-signature`
- **2011-10-09** Chaptered by Secretary of State. Chapter 739, Statutes of 2011.
